Clarifier Decanter


Clarifier Decanter
Capacity : capacity 35 000 l/h

Continuous separation of solids
from suspensions with very high
(up to 60%) solids content.
Clarification of liquids.
Concentration of solids.
Classification of solids according to
particle size. Chemical and pharmaceutical
industries, starch industry, fish and
fat processing industries,
food and beverage industries,
and waste water treatment plants.

Bowl
The solid-wall bowl has a cylindrical section for efficient
separation and clarification of the liquid and a conical section
for drying the solids. The product enters the decanter through
the feed  and passes through the distributor  into the
centrifugation space. The liquid level in the bowl is adjustable
via the regulating ring. Due to the centrifugal forces, the
solids particles are flung onto the bowl wall. The hard-metal
faced scroll transports the solids to discharge which
is armoured with hard-metal wearing bushes. The clarified
liquid leaves the centrifugation space via the centripetal pump
at discharge under pressure.

Housing
The housing consists of a frame with supporting feet, protective
plates and catchers for the discharged product phases. The feet
permit installation of the decanter on an even floor. A raised
base or similar structure is normally not required. Vibration
absorbers underneath the fact prevent most of the vibrations
from the machine being transferred to the foundation. The
bearing housings contain the bowl bearings and are screwed
to the frame. Parts coming into contact with the product are
made of stainless steel. The remaining frame parts are coated
with a largely lye and acid resistant paint which is not affected
by impacts.

Drive
The driven by a low-noise three-phase AC motor
designed for heavy-duty starting. The motor is started in a
star-delta circuit.
Power is transferred to the bowl via V-belts. The conveyor
screw is driven via V-belts and a gear. The V-belt pulleys
can be exchanged so as to produce various speed differentials.
The bowl bearings, the conveyor screw bearing and the gear
are lubricated with grease.
The drive motor is installed beneath the bowl between the
feet of the frame to save space and is dampened against
vibrations.
